Adani Enterprises Ltd (AEL), the flagship company of the Adani Group, reported a 6 per cent increase in revenue to Rs. 72,763 crore for the nine-month period, demonstrating steady growth across its portfolio for the quarter and nine months ended December 31, 2024.
The results highlight the company's strong operational performance and continued success in its incubating businesses, particularly in energy transition and infrastructure sectors.
AEL Consolidated EBITDA surged by 29 per cent to Rs. 12,377 crore, driven primarily by the performance of the Adani New Industries Limited (ANIL) Ecosystem and Adani Airports.
Additionally, profit before tax (PBT) rose by 21 per cent to Rs. 5,220 crore, underscoring the resilience of AEL's business model.
